I’ve fixed this dish many times for company, and I’ve never had anyone fail to ask for the recipe. The leftovers—if there are any—are very good heated up in the microwave.
Nutritional Facts 1 serving equals 418 calories, 28 g fat (11 g saturated fat), 148 mg cholesterol, 423 mg sodium, 8 g carbohydrate, trace fiber, 32 g protein.
